Hey guys, Just wondering if anyone runs the motul 5100 in their XS650's? Either the 10w50 or the 10w40. Reason for asking is that i already run it in one of my dirtbikes so it'll be easier to buy in bulk. Thanks in advance :thumbsup:
 
I did use it in a kz650 I had. I did run it in my xs650 a bit too. No problems from it. Sure makes shifting nice. Decided I like less clatter from the top and just use 20w50. That Motul in my versys kept shifting buttery smooth for 6000kms on a long road trip out east. Impressive oil.

I would use the 50 in your yam.
 
The 10w oil are a bit light, 20w are better. The first number is the base weight oil, then they put in additives to make it act like an oil of the second numbers weight. Better to start with a 20w base oil.
Some Synthetic oils that are rated as 20w50 are a 50 weight oil, but being a synthetic they flow like a 20 weight, so no additives for that.
They are just too expensive for day to day use in our XS650's.
